Carr Company produces a single product. During the past year, Carr manufactured 33,110 units and sold 27,600 units. Production costs for the year were as follows:

Direct materials $248,325
Direct labor $175,483
Variable manufacturing overhead $294,679
Fixed manufacturing overhead $463,540

Sales were $1,242,000 for the year, variable selling and administrative expenses were $140,760, and fixed selling and administrative expenses were $221,837. There were no units in beginning inventory. Assume that direct labor is a variable cost.

The contribution margin per unit was: (Do not round intermediate calculations.)

$18.20

$23.30

$19.30

$13.70
